首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

聊天机器人教学:使用Dialogflow (API.AI)开发 iOS Chatbot App

Intents(意图)和Entities(关键字)快速概览 开始之前,先解释Dialogflow和chatbots一般基本知识。...来看一个例子,我们项目中,可能会告诉我们机器人以下声明: “Book me a room at the La Grande Hotel”(替La Grande Hotel订一间房) 在这句话...点击”Create Agent”按钮,Dialogflow,一个agent(代理)意味著iOS应用将使用chatbot通过无线方式进行通讯接收回应。...还有几件事 开始真正编程之前,让花点时间来解释Dialogflow控制台左侧栏位其他tabs,Entities下,有一个名为Trainingtab,如果点击此选项,你将收到所有发送给agent...鼓励大家继续研究Dialogflow,因为你可以Google Assistant,Alexa,Twitter,Cortana,Facebook Messenger,Telegram等平台部署聊天机器人

4.5K30
您找到你想要的搜索结果了吗?
是的
没有找到

构建一个简单 Google Dialogflow 聊天机器人【上】

Dialogflow使用以下权限: 通过Google Cloud Platform服务查看和管理您数据:此权限允许Dialogflow代表您为Firebase部署云功能,(可选)为您聊天机器人提供支持...如果您正在使用较小屏幕并且菜单已隐藏,请单击左上角菜单菜单按钮。设置设置按钮将您带到当前代理设置。 页面中间将显示代理意图列表。默认情况下,Dialogflow 聊天机器人两个意图开头。...右侧Dialogflow模拟器,单击“立即尝试”,输入任何内容文本字段,然后按Enter键。 您刚刚与Dialogflow聊天机器人代理商交谈过!您可能会注意到您聊天机器人不了解您。...将名称“name”添加到Intent name文本字段Training Phrases部分,单击文本字段并输入以下内容,每个条目后按Enter键: 你叫什么名字? 你有名字吗?...名称 “响应”部分,单击文本字段并输入以下响应: 名字是Dialogflow! 单击“保存”按钮。 ? creating-008.png 现在尝试询问聊天机器人名称。

3.5K20

TensorFlow Lite,ML Kit 和 Flutter 移动深度学习:1~5

请按照以下步骤操作: 单击 Dialogflow 控制台左侧导航上Fulfillment按钮。 使内联编辑器能够添加您 Webhook 并将其直接部署到 Cloud Functions。...您必须清除内联编辑器默认样板代码才能执行此操作。 将上一部分编辑器代码粘贴到index.js选项卡式导航丸,然后单击Deploy。...部署”类别下左侧导航栏单击“发布”,打开“发布”页面。 在这里,选择Alpha发布选项,然后单击Submit发布。 部署将需要几个小时才能完成。...在这里,单击“拓扑”获取以下部署选项: 显示部署选项屏幕单击“容器映像”,调出用于容器映像部署表单。...其余字段将自动获取,并且将显示与图像有关信息,如以下屏幕截图所示: 显示部署详细信息下一个屏幕,单击屏幕中央部署映像”选项,如以下屏幕截图所示: 然后,向下滚动显示屏幕右侧信息面板

18.4K10

Python Web 深度学习实用指南:第三部分

接下来两节,我们将了解如何使用 Python 代码来使用一些使用最广泛深度学习 API。 我们将从 Dialogflow 开始。...Dialogflow 智能体响应存储响应变量。 该函数返回实现文本响应。 现在让我们使用此方法。 首先,声明一条消息传递给 Dialogflow 智能体。...部署 AWS Lambda 函数代码 我们剩下最后一部分设置是为 AWS Lambda 函数提供逻辑代码。 转到 Lambda 函数配置页面,然后向下滚动到编辑器。...就而言,将保留之前基于 GUI 演示显示相同短语: documents = { 'documents': [ { 'id': '1', 'text': 'I want to attend NeurIPS...您可以将其设置为较高值,提高训练准确率; 但是,某些情况下,这可能不会导致更好训练或过拟合。 第 1,000 次迭代,我们显示直到那时为止损失和评估误差。 这些总体趋势应该是下降。

14.8K10

Python Web 深度学习实用指南:第四部分

撰写本书时,reCAPTCHA 由 Google 积极开发,目前处于其第三版本,该版本允许在网页背景对用户进行无形验证,并且仅在无法成功验证用户时显示挑战 。...我们将在此文件夹创建更多文件, Heroku 上进行部署。 我们不会编写index.html文件完整代码,但是我们将看看通过 Ajax 触发器调用后端 API 两个函数。...单击菜单栏“实现项目”。 系统会为您提供打开 Webhook 或使用 Firebase Cloud Functions 选项。 打开内联编辑器。...apachecn-dl-zh/-/raw/master/docs/handson-py-dl-web/img/a462f840-72e8-4bd3-adda-859232692693.png)] 我们将自定义内联编辑器存在两个文件...步骤 6.1 – 将所需包添加到package.json 在内联编辑器package.json文件,我们将request和request-promise-native包添加到依赖项,如下所示:

6.6K10

漏洞扫描和渗透性测试_漏洞扫描软件有哪些

打开网站: Tenable Network Security https://plugins.nessus.org/v2/offline.php 第一项输入我们刚刚获得质询代码。...英文不好,我们右键将网页翻译成中文。可以根据自己需要选中相应功能。 这个是插件,等等扫描时候会用到他们。 点击save,点击运行。...适用于任何中小型和大型企业内联网、外延网和面向客户、雇员、厂商和其它人员Web网站。AWVS可以通过检查SQL注入攻击漏洞、XSS跨站脚本攻击漏洞等漏洞来审核Web应用程序安全性。...最终安装完成后,会自动生成这个地址, 登录之前命令行输入下列两条命令,用来激活成功教程激活。...扫描完成后,我们打开漏洞,可以看到扫出来漏洞。 同时我们可以将扫描出来结果益报告形式导出来。

3.1K50

CSS基础知识

3.外部式css样式(也可称为外联式)就是把css代码写一个单独外部文件,这个css样式文件“.css ”为扩展名,内(不是标签内)使用标签将css样式文件链接到...如右侧代码编辑器、、、、。...如右侧代码编辑器代码: .first span{color:red;} 这行代码会使第一段文字内容“胆小如鼠”字体颜色变为红色。...css盒模型 8-1 元素分类 讲解CSS布局之前,我们需要提前知道一些知识,CSS,html标签元素大体被分为三种不同类型:块状元素、内联元素(又叫行内元素)和内联块状元素。...如右侧代码编辑器中三个块状元素标签(div,h1,p)宽度显示为100%。 9-3 流动模型(二)· 第二点,流动模型下,内联元素都会在所处包含元素内从左到右水平分布显示

1.3K20

GCP 上的人工智能实用指南:第一、二部分

当关键业务应用部署云上时,互联网停机风险和影响会增加。 但是,停机风险本地部署同样普遍,并且需要仔细考虑架构模式最大程度地减少这些风险。...部署代码和使用 GCP 强大并行计算步骤很重要。 尝试工作环境执行此处演示每个步骤。...一旦适当评分精心准备了训练数据,该平台就会通过简单 Web 界面和 API 来进行模型训练,评估和部署本节,我们将了解使用 AutoML GCP 上执行情感分析过程。...用户表达式:DialogFlow 测试窗格会重现输入或说出文字,进行验证和测试。 响应:基于意图配置,来自 DialogFlow 智能体响应显示在此区域中。...DialogFlow 根据上下文和用户表达式随机选择响应。 为了对提供特定响应进行精细控制,我们需要通过编写自定义代码来利用实现 API。 当我们提供诸如“该如何帮助您?”

17K10

安装插件 - 集成 - 构建文档 - ckeditor5文文档

本指南中,您可以了解如何在两种最常见场景中将插件添加到编辑器: 当你使用一个编辑器构建版本时 当你从源码构建你编辑器时 要求 为了开始开发CKEditor 5,你需要: Node.js 6.9.0...language: 'en' }; 最后,构建包: npm run build 如果一切顺利,build/文件夹编辑器构建将被更新。...添加插件到编辑器 如果您从源代码构建编辑器,那么安装新插件过程归结为以下三个步骤: 安装插件包 添加插件到构建配置 构建项目 例如,你想安装文本对齐功能: npm install --save-dev...,编辑器新功能就可用了。...此方法无法工作原因是添加插件依赖项可能会复制已使用编辑器构建中已捆绑代码最好情况下,这将提高整体代码大小。 最糟糕情况下,这种方式构建应用程序可能不稳定。

3.9K20

Imooc之Html与CSS

内联样式表(标签内部)> 嵌入样式表(当前文件)> 外部样式表(外部文件)。 ---- 重要性 我们在做网页代码时,有些特殊情况需要为某些样式设置具有最高权值,怎么办?这时候我们可以使用!...实际上,块状元素都会形式占据位置 ---- 流动模型(二) 第二点,流动模型下,内联元素都会在所处包含元素内从左到右水平分布显示。...如代码编辑器代码: .food>li{border:1px solid red;} 这行代码会使class名为food下子元素li(水果、蔬菜)加入红色实线边框。...如右侧代码编辑器代码: .first span{color:red;} 这行代码会使第一段文字内容“胆小如鼠”字体颜色变为红色。...实际上,块状元素都会形式占据位置。如右侧代码编辑器中三个块状元素标签(div,h1,p)宽度显示为100%。 第二点,流动模型下,内联元素都会在所处包含元素内从左到右水平分布显示

6.7K20

Web 开发会用到20款优秀开源工具

他允许用户很快地注册,标识,标记,分享多媒体(图片,视频,网页)。而且不用退出网页便可以添加书签保存浏览内容,这个程序是用 Python 编写。...这个工具快速建立具有内联样式并且生成对于样式表html文件时很有用。外部css也是开源,只针对客户端编写。...Sir Trevor Sir Trevor 是一个开源网站富文本编辑器,需要去想象内容会如何显示,他只用了 JSON 和 Markdown 并且不用 HTML 存储任何东西,这个编辑器用块进行内容存储...这个编辑器可以创建和管理多个文档,它们被存储本地。同时,它可以从 Google Drive 或 Dropbox 导入/导出并保存文档为 HTML 文件。...Monsta FTP Monsta FTP 是一个开源 PHP/Ajax 云服务,可以让在你浏览器实现 FTP 文件管理功能,你可以往你浏览器拖拽文件,然后就看到他们上传来,像魔术一样。

1.5K00

开心学前端(一):HTML、CSS入门(1)1.1 html概述及html文档基本结构1.2 html标签入门

,外链css样式文件和javascript文件等,设置内容不会显示网页上,标题内容会显示标题栏,“”内编写网页显示内容。...一个html文件就是一个网页,html文件用编辑器打开显示是文本,可以用文本方式编辑它,如果用浏览器打开,浏览器会按照标签描述内容将文件渲染成网页。...除了显示成方块,它们一般分为下面两类: 块元素:布局默认会独占一行,块元素后元素需换行排列,块元素默认宽度等于父元素宽度,即使设置了很小宽度,也占用一行。...内联元素:元素之间可以排列一行,设置宽高无效,它宽高由内容撑开,内联元素之间默认会有小间距。...通用内联容器标签 3、图片标签,在网页插入图片,具有内联元素基本特性,但是它支持宽高设置。 ? 图片标签

85610

CSS基本知识(慕课网)

3、类选择器、ID选择器   注解:     1)、类选择器 类选择器css样式编码是最常用到,如右侧代码编辑器代码:可以实现为“胆小如鼠”、“勇气”字体设置为红色。...    注解:         当你想为html多个标签元素设置同一个样式时,可以使用分组选择符(,),如下代码为右侧代码编辑器h1、span标签同时设置字体颜色为红色:             ...实际上,块状元素都会形式占据位置。         ②、内联元素都会在所处包含元素内从左到右水平分布显示。...因为像素指的是显示器上小点(CSS规范假设“90像素=1英寸”)。实际情况是浏览器会使用显示实际像素值有关,目前大多数设计者都倾向于使用像素(px)作为单位。...我们来看个例子就是设置 div 这个块状元素水平居中: html代码是定宽块状元素,哈哈,要水平居中显示

2.1K60

CSS基础

如果你这个css样式是定义某个html网页的话,那其他网页是无法使用,但可以把 把css代码写一个单独外部文件,这个css样式文件“.css”为扩展名,内(不是...但注意上面所总结优先级是有一个前提:内联式、嵌入式、外部式样式表css样式是相同权值情况下, 内联式css样式,直接写在现有的HTML标签 内联式css样式表就是把css代码直接写在现有的...外部式css样式,写在单独一个文件 外部式css样式(也可称为外联式)就是把css代码写一个单独外部文件,这个css样式文件“.css”为扩展名,内(不是标签内...(引自CSS2.0手册) 类选择器 类选择器css样式编码是最常用到,如右侧代码编辑器代码:可以实现为“胆小如鼠”、“勇气”字体设置为红色。...如右侧代码编辑器代码: .first span{color:red;} 这行代码会使第一段文字内容“胆小如鼠”字体颜色变为红色。

1.7K50

Navicat Premium Essentials for mac(数据库管理软件)

我们设计了一种全新机制并应用了多线程,因此您可以并行运行某些任务提高数据库开发整体效率。...轻松部署工具包将你最喜欢选项卡添加到 On Startup 并在 Navicat 启动时自动打开它们,并使用 MacBook Pro Touch Bar 轻松访问 Navicat 功能和控件。...使用我们内置编辑器添加、修改和删除记录,您可以方便地树视图、JSON 视图和经典类似电子表格网格视图中进行编辑。...无论您是 Windows、macOS 还是 Linux 上运行,您都可以购买一次并选择一个平台进行激活,然后再转移您许可证。黑暗模式设置深色主题保护您眼睛免受计算机传统上令人眼花缭乱白度。...软件下载地址:Navicat Premium Essentials for mac(数据库管理软件) 16.1.6文版windows软件安装:Navicat Premium Essentials 16

1.1K40

Cloud Studio 内核大升级 - 极致体验

这次内核升级,主要包含如下亮点:1.支持安装插件到更新版本;2.更好 Java 开发体验;3.括号着色功能;4.自动完成内联建议;5.编辑器区域中终端;6.拆分编辑器而不创建新组;7.新增发布到...支持安装插件到更新版本图片更好 Java 开发体验图片括号着色功能图片自动完成内联建议显示自动完成小部件时,内联建议现在可以扩展建议预览。...如果在自动完成小部件中选择建议可以由内联完成提供程序扩展,则扩展斜体显示。按 Tab 一次仍将只接受自动完成建议。然后再按 Tab 一次将接受内联建议。...要在编辑器区域中使用终端,有几个选项:通过在编辑器区域中创建终端命令创建。将终端从选项卡列表拖放到编辑器终端为中心运行将终端移动到编辑器区域。终端选项卡上下文菜单上选择移动到编辑器区域。...拆分编辑器而不创建新组图片新增发布到 Git 代码仓库按钮图片JSX 属性补全 JavaScript 和 TypeScript 完成 JSX 属性时,Cloud Studio 现在会自动插入属性值:

2.2K120

HTML CSS 入门

打开您任一文本编辑器,然后复制并粘贴以下内容: 这是第一个网页 将文件另存为 my-first-webpage.html ,然后使用浏览器将其打开,您就会看到: 用预览来简单展示啦...注释 如果你有一些不想显示但是又想提醒代码阅读者一些事情,通常可以添加注释。 HTML 注释 结束。如下所示: <!...HTML 块和内联 HTML ,您主要会遇到两种类型 HTML 元素: 块元素用于通过将内容划分为连贯块来构造页面的主要部分。...这是第一段内容 这是第二段内容 内联元素旨在区分文本一部分,赋予其特定功能或含义。内联元素通常包含一个或几个单词。... 但是要记住元素家族树。这种层次结构 CSS 很有用。 HTML 是语义 HTML 标记目的是向文档传递含义。所以不必担心网页外观,应该关心每个标签含义。

5.1K20

WPJAM「静态文件」:一键合并 WordPress 插件和主题 JS 和 CSS 文件,加快页面加载速度

每个插件和主题可能有自己 CSS 和 JavaScript 内联代码或者文件,如果 CSS 和 JavaScript 内联代码或者文件一多,就开始出现了两个比较难受问题: 前端静态文件问题 1....前端网页代码就变很乱,如果 JS 或者 CSS 文件多,还会影响前端加载速度: Sweet 主题为例,从上图可知,有留言点赞 JS 代码,主题自带脚本代码,WPJAM 内容模板 CSS...激活之后, WordPress 后台「WPJAM」菜单下就会新增「静态文件」子菜单,点击进入: 首先勾选「合并静态文件」按钮,然后保存,当然如果有额外脚本和样式也可以先填入,保存之后,页面就会出现当前系统将会合并那些文件和内联代码...file/value:根据上个选项,如果 file,值为文件服务器上路径,如果 value,值为具体内联代码。...格式文章 WordPress 实现真正文章格式 草稿分享 一键生成草稿临时分享链接 并可设置分享链接有效期 文章专题 设置文章专题,并在文章末尾显示一个文章专题列表。

6.9K30
领券